Michael S. Vieira (b. 1974, Lowell, Massachusetts) is an American oil painter based in Lowell. He studied at the School of the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, and later apprenticed under painter Paul Ingbretson, where he refined his technique in the classical tradition.

Vieira is best known for his cityscapes, particularly those depicting his hometown of Lowell. His paintings emphasize the quiet dignity of aging buildings and the layered history of the city’s neighborhoods, mills, and gathering places. Combining classical methods with a personal sensibility, his work often explores themes of faith, history, and resilience while reflecting the grit and character of urban life.

His work has been featured in numerous exhibitions and has found its way into private collections both nationally and internationally. Recognized for his ability convey a deep sense of place, Vieira continues to create paintings that resonate with beauty, history, and the enduring spirit of Lowell.
